6. Factory Overhead Rates, Entries, and Account Balance

Sundance Solar Company operates two factories. The company applies factory overhead to jobs on the basis of machine hours in Factory 1 and on the basis of direct labor hours in Factory 2. Estimated factory overhead costs, direct labor hours, and machine hours are as follows:

  Factory 1 Factory 2
Estimated factory overhead cost for fiscal      
  year beginning March 1 $470,610   $897,900  
Estimated direct labor hours for year   12,300  
Estimated machine hours for year 17,430    
Actual factory overhead costs for March $37,640   $77,790  
Actual direct labor hours for March   1,110  
Actual machine hours for March 1,360    

a.  Determine the factory overhead rate for Factory 1.
$_____ per machine hour

b.  Determine the factory overhead rate for Factory 2.
$_____ per direct labor hour

 

 

c. Journalize the entries to apply factory overhead to production in each factory for March.
Factory 1
Factory 2
Feedback
d. Determine the balances of the factory overhead accounts for each factory as of March 31, and indicate whether the amounts represent
overapplied factory overhead or underapplied factory overhead.
